Prominent Masvingo businessman and bus operator Tanda “Mhunga’’ Tavaruva has died at the age of 84.

Tavarura died at his home in the exclusive neighbourhood of Rhodhene in Masvingo after battling high blood pressure and diabetes since 2012.

Tanda was born in Nerupiri in Gutu, he is survived by his wife Pelagia and six children.

Mhunga buses rose to prominence during the 1980s, serving the Masvingo-Harare busy route.

Tavaruva was in line to assume the Gutu Chieftain as a descendant of the Madyira clan.

Tavarura founded and sponsored Masvingo United, which played in the Premier Soccer League between 2005 and 2011.
